Rochester Regional Health in NY acquires Finger Lakes Bone & Joint Center: 5 key notes

Rochester (N.Y.) Regional Health acquired Finger Lakes Bone & Joint Center in Geneva, N.Y., according to a Finger Lakes Times report.

Advertisement

Here are five things to know:

 

1. Finger Lakes Bone & Joint Center includes five physicians and 31 staff members.

 

2. In 2004, the practice began a partnership with Clifton Springs Hospital & Clinic and Newark-Wayne Community Hospital, both part of Rochester Regional.

 

3. The practice focuses on fracture treatment, joint pain and sports-related injuries. The physicians also perform hip and knee replacement surgery.

 

4. The partnership formalizes a longstanding relationship between the practice and health system.

 

5. The practice includes an MRI and four different locations.
